Resolution Steps

Power Cycling a Digital Phone Cable Modem (EMTA)

  • If you are speaking on your digital phone number connected to this device, there is no reason to perform these steps; your internet connection is already working.
  • Power cycling the cable modem in these instances will disconnect your call
    1. Disconnect cordthat supplies power to the EMTA
       
    2. Take off battery cover and remove the back-up battery
    3. Wait 60 seconds
    4. Plug power cord back in
    5. Re-install back up battery, and reinstall cover
    6. Wait 30 seconds, then check for dial tone


Power Cycling a Cable Modem

  1. Disconnect power from the router / eero and/or Shut down the computer
  2. Unplug the modem's power cord from the electrical outlet, not from the back of the modem (when possible)
  3. Wait about 60 seconds
  4. Plug the power cable back into the wall outlet
  5. The power should light up on the cable modem  -make sure there is power to the wall outlet and the power cable is plugged in all the way
  6. Turn the computer on and/or plug the power back into the router

Internal Information

If the Modem is a 3-in-1 and the customer has an eero, press the eero passthrough button after the 3-in-1 comes back up and before powering on the eero and other equipment.
